Output 627128540406e3bdd1f0ca795ed8c89f98d25b5749b52cce3a4eaaaaacd0d4a0:0

value
30693991
script pubkey
OP_0 OP_PUSHBYTES_20 4cb3bf4e08c1c2271869a07a6c89061c16d3570c
address
bc1qfjem7nsgc8pzwxrf5paxezgxrstdx4cvsf8z2w
transaction
627128540406e3bdd1f0ca795ed8c89f98d25b5749b52cce3a4eaaaaacd0d4a0
spent
true